Early Start (ES): It is equal to the Early Finish to the activity's precedent. If it has more than one precedent, the highest value is taken. Early Finish (EF): It is equal to the Early Start of the activity plus its duration (t). EF = ES + t. Late Start (LS): It is equal to the Late Finish minus its duration (t). LS = LF - t. Late Finish (LF): It is equal to the late start of the activity that follows. If it has more than one successor, the lowest value is taken. Slack (S) or Total Float: It can be calculated in two ways. S = LS - ES = LF - EF. Activities with zero slack make up the critical path and are highlighted in green. Free Float: Is measured by subtracting the early finish (EF) of the activity from the early start (ES) of the successor activity. Represents the amount of time that a schedule activity can be delayed without delaying the early start date of any immediate successor activity within the network path
